RF Amplifiers
Different types of RF Amplifiers
RF Amplifier: Amplifies RF signals, Utilized in several programs from telecommunications to broadcasting.
Low Noise Amplifier (LNA): Intended to amplify weak indicators with negligible added noise, crucial for strengthening signal-to-sounds ratio in receivers.
RF Electricity Amplifier: Boosts the strength of RF alerts, generally Utilized in transmitters to be certain alerts can vacation very long distances.
Significant Electricity RF Amplifier: Provides substantial power amplification, appropriate for superior-demand programs for example radar and conversation programs.
Ultra Minimal Noise Amplifier: Provides even reduced noise figures than typical LNAs, perfect for extremely sensitive purposes like satellite communications.
RF Attenuators and Isolators
Critical Factors
RF Attenuator: Minimizes signal energy without having noticeably distorting its waveform, helpful for testing and modifying signal stages.
Large Electrical power Attenuator: Handles significant electrical power degrees while decreasing signal strength, guaranteeing Safe and sound and efficient signal management.
SMA Attenuator: Utilizes SMA connectors, offering precise attenuation in RF and microwave circuits.
RF Isolator: Prevents signal reflection and interference, making certain unidirectional sign flow, typically Utilized in transmitter and receiver safety.
RF Circulator: Directs sign move inside of a round manner between a few ports, handy in duplex conversation techniques to independent transmitted and received alerts.
Microwave Circulator: Operates at microwave frequencies, enabling productive signal routing in large-frequency applications.
RF Filters and Couplers
Filtering Solutions
RF Bandpass Filter: Permits signals in just a certain frequency assortment to pass through when attenuating frequencies outdoors this array, essential for signal clarity and interference reduction.
Cavity Filter: Utilizes resonant cavities to accomplish substantial selectivity and reduced insertion decline, appropriate for high-functionality filtering in conversation units.
Coupling and Splitting
Dual Directional Coupler: Samples power ranges in both of those ahead and reverse directions, helpful for monitoring and measurement in RF devices.
